Job Summary The Cost Accountant provides cost, general accounting, accounts receivable, and revenue recognition support. This includes maintaining the cost and inventory systems, supporting customer invoicing and accounts receivable reconciliations, preparing financial reports and analyses, supporting monthly revenue recognition activities, and leading the cost of sales planning and forecasting processes. This position is also responsible for providing cost estimates and financial analysis of new product development, supporting revenue accruals and deferred revenue analysis, and assisting with collection and cash application activities as needed. This position works closely with Purchasing, Manufacturing, Supply Chain, Quality Services, Research & Development, Commercial Operations, Customer Service, and Finance.
